Preparing a hamburger is quite straightforward! Here's a basic recipe:
**Ingredients:**
- Ground beef (around 80/20 lean to fat ratio is good for flavor) - Hamburger buns - Salt and pepper - Optional toppings: lettuce, tomato, onion, cheese, pickles, ketchup, mustard, mayonnaise, etc.
**Instructions:**
1. **Form the Patties:**
- Divide the ground beef into equal portions, depending on how big you want your burgers. - Gently shape each portion into a patty, being careful not to overwork the meat. Press a slight indentation into the center of each patty to prevent them from bulging as they cook. - Season both sides of the patties generously with salt and pepper.
2. **Preheat the Grill or Pan:**
- If grilling outdoors, preheat your grill to medium-high heat. If cooking indoors, preheat a skillet or grill pan over medium-high heat.
3. **Cook the Patties:**
- Place the patties on the grill or in the pan. Cook for about 3-4 minutes on each side for medium-rare to medium, depending on your preference and the thickness of the patties. - If adding cheese, place a slice on each patty a minute or so before they're done cooking, allowing it to melt.
4. **Toast the Buns:**
- While the patties are cooking, split the hamburger buns and toast them lightly on the grill or in a toaster. This adds a nice texture and flavor to the finished burger.
5. **Assemble the Burgers:**
- Once the patties are cooked to your liking and the buns are toasted, it's time to assemble your burgers. - Place a cooked patty on the bottom half of each bun. Add your desired toppings—lettuce, tomato, onion, pickles, etc.—on top of the patty. - Spread condiments like ketchup, mustard, mayonnaise, or any sauces you like on the top half of the bun. - Place the top half of the bun on top of the toppings to complete the burger.
6. **Serve and Enjoy:**
- Serve the burgers immediately while they're still hot and the cheese is melted, if using. - Enjoy your delicious homemade hamburgers!
